สุดปัง (Sudpang Remix)
Milli
"สุดปัง (Sudpang Remix)" by Milli explodes with the brash confidence of Thailand's new-wave hip-hop scene, built on a foundation of heavy 808 bass, stuttering hi-hats, and Thai traditional instrument samples that get chopped and pitched into something entirely futuristic. The production bounces between trap-influenced drops and moments where traditional melodies peek through like graffiti on a temple wall — irreverent but deeply rooted. Milli's vocal delivery is pure attitude: a rapid-fire Thai flow that shifts between sing-song melodic hooks and sharp staccato rap, her voice carrying the weight of a generation that refuses to be polite about their ambitions. The song is essentially a victory lap, a declaration of arrival that treats self-assurance not as arrogance but as survival strategy in an industry that rarely makes room for young women who refuse to soften their edges. It belongs to the moment when Thai pop began exporting its identity rather than importing Western templates, sitting alongside the rise of T-Pop as a regional force. The remix treatment adds layers of electronic distortion and bass drops that push it firmly onto festival stages. This is the song blasting from a Bangkok night market at midnight, the soundtrack to getting ready with friends before going out, the track you play when you need to remember you're that person.
